										 |  |  | " An example for a gvimrc file. |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2016-04-05 22:07:04 +02:00
										 |  |  | " The commands in this are executed when the GUI is started, after the vimrc |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| " has been executed. |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2004-06-13 20:20:40 +00:00
										 |  |  | " |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| " Maintainer:	Bram Moolenaar <Bram@vim.org> |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2016-04-05 22:07:04 +02:00
										 |  |  | " Last change:	2016 Apr 05 |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2004-06-13 20:20:40 +00:00
										 |  |  | " |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| " To use it, copy it to |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2020-02-26 16:16:53 +01:00
										 |  |  | "         for Unix:  ~/.gvimrc |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| "        for Amiga:  s:.gvimrc |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| "   for MS-Windows:  $VIM\_gvimrc |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| "        for Haiku:  ~/config/settings/vim/gvimrc |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| "      for OpenVMS:  sys$login:.gvimrc | 
					
						
							| 
									
										
										
										
											2004-06-13 20:20:40 +00:00
										 |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| " Make external commands work through a pipe instead of a pseudo-tty |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| "set noguipty |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| " set the X11 font to use |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| " set guifont=-misc-fixed-medium-r-normal--14-130-75-75-c-70-iso8859-1 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| set ch=2		" Make command line two lines high |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| set mousehide		" Hide the mouse when typing text |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| " Make shift-insert work like in Xterm |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| map <S-Insert> <MiddleMouse> |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| map! <S-Insert> <MiddleMouse> |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| " Only do this for Vim version 5.0 and later. |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| if version >= 500 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   " Switch on syntax highlighting if it wasn't on yet. |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   if !exists("syntax_on") |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|     syntax on |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   endif |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   " For Win32 version, have "K" lookup the keyword in a help file |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   "if has("win32") |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   "  let winhelpfile='windows.hlp' |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   "  map K :execute "!start winhlp32 -k <cword> " . winhelpfile <CR> |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   "endif |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   " Set nice colors |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   " background for normal text is light grey |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   " Text below the last line is darker grey |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   " Cursor is green, Cyan when ":lmap" mappings are active |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   " Constants are not underlined but have a slightly lighter background |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   highlight Normal guibg=grey90 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   highlight Cursor guibg=Green guifg=NONE |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   highlight lCursor guibg=Cyan guifg=NONE |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   highlight NonText guibg=grey80 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   highlight Constant gui=NONE guibg=grey95 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  |   highlight Special gui=NONE guibg=grey95 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| endif |
